Best Ways to Use E-Reader Customization Features to Foster a Long-Term Reading Habit

E-readers have revolutionized the way we read by providing unparalleled convenience, portability, and access to countless books. However, the true potential of e-readers lies not just in their digital libraries but in their customization features, which can help you build and maintain a long-term reading habit. From adjusting font styles to tracking reading progress, these features can transform reading from a sporadic pastime into a consistent, enjoyable routine.

Here's how to make the most of your e-reader's customization options to cultivate a lasting reading habit.

Optimize Font Style and Size for Comfort

Reading comfort is essential for long-term engagement. Straining your eyes on tiny fonts or confusing typefaces can discourage consistent reading.

How to Apply:

  • Adjust Font Size : Larger fonts can reduce eye strain and make long reading sessions more comfortable. Smaller fonts allow more text per page but may tire your eyes.
  • Select Readable Fonts : Sans-serif fonts like Arial or serif fonts like Georgia are often easier to read on screens. Experiment with your e-reader's font options to find what feels natural.
  • Play with Line Spacing and Margins : Wider line spacing and generous margins create a less crowded layout, enhancing readability and reducing fatigue.

By tailoring your e-reader's text display to your preferences, you make reading physically easier and more inviting, encouraging you to pick up your device regularly.

Enable Night Mode and Adjustable Brightness

Lighting can significantly affect reading comfort and sleep patterns. E-readers often come with features designed to protect your eyes and support nighttime reading.

How to Apply:

  • Use Night Mode or Warm Light Settings : Night mode inverts the screen colors or shifts the light spectrum toward warmer tones, reducing blue light exposure that can interfere with sleep.
  • Adjust Brightness to Your Environment : Match the screen brightness to the ambient light around you to avoid eye strain. Automatic brightness features can be helpful if available.

By reducing visual discomfort, you can read for longer periods without fatigue and integrate reading seamlessly into your daily routine, including before bed.

Leverage Bookmarks, Notes, and Highlights

E-readers make it easy to interact with your books in ways that enhance retention and engagement. Using these tools strategically can make reading more rewarding and habit-forming.

How to Apply:

  • Bookmark Pages : Keep your place easily without relying on memory or physical cues.
  • Highlight Key Passages : Highlighting meaningful quotes or passages can create a sense of connection with the text and provide motivation to continue reading.
  • Take Notes : Jot down reflections, questions, or summaries directly in your e-reader. This active engagement can help you retain information and stay invested in your reading journey.

These features turn reading from a passive activity into an interactive one, reinforcing the habit by making your sessions more purposeful and enjoyable.

How to Apply:

  • Set Daily or Weekly Goals : Many e-readers allow you to set reading targets. Tracking progress toward these goals gives you a sense of accomplishment and encourages regular reading.
  • Monitor Time Spent Reading: Seeing the minutes or hours you've dedicated to reading each day can reinforce your commitment.
  • Use Reading Streaks: Maintaining a streak can gamify your reading experience, turning habit formation into a fun and rewarding challenge.

By visualizing your progress, you create tangible feedback that motivates continued reading and helps turn it into a sustainable habit.

Organize Your Library Strategically

A cluttered e-reader library can feel overwhelming and reduce motivation to read. Organizing your digital books thoughtfully can streamline your reading experience.

How to Apply:

  • Create Custom Collections : Group books by genre, mood, or priority to make selection effortless. This reduces decision fatigue and helps you focus on reading.
  • Prioritize Books You Want to Read Soon : Keep your "to-read" list visible and easily accessible. Having a clear next book ready reduces procrastination.
  • Archive or Remove Read Books : Keeping your active library concise prevents distraction and maintains a sense of accomplishment.

A well-organized library makes the act of opening your e-reader inviting and encourages consistent reading sessions.

Personalize Notifications and Reminders

Many e-readers can send reminders or notifications to encourage reading. These features can help you integrate reading into your daily routine.

How to Apply:

  • Set Daily Reading Reminders : Schedule notifications for specific times, such as morning coffee or before bed, to establish a habitual reading window.
  • Limit Distracting Alerts : Disable notifications unrelated to reading. Maintaining focus during your reading time strengthens the habit.
  • Reward Milestones : Some e-readers celebrate milestones like finishing a book or maintaining a streak, which reinforces your motivation to continue reading.

Smart use of reminders transforms reading from an optional activity into a consistent part of your day.

Experiment With Fonts, Backgrounds, and Themes

Customizing aesthetics can make reading more visually appealing and enjoyable, which encourages habit formation.

How to Apply:

  • Try Different Themes : Experiment with background colors, page textures, or sepia tones. Find a combination that is comfortable and pleasing to the eye.
  • Switch Fonts Occasionally : Changing fonts periodically can prevent visual monotony and refresh your interest.
  • Use Illustrations or Typography Features : For certain genres like graphic novels or illustrated books, leverage e-reader features that optimize layout and display.

By making reading visually attractive, you create a pleasurable environment that draws you back to your e-reader consistently.

Conclusion

E-readers are more than digital book repositories---they are powerful tools for building a sustainable reading habit. By optimizing font settings, leveraging night modes, tracking progress, organizing your library, and personalizing aesthetics, you can transform reading into a daily, enjoyable ritual. With thoughtful use of these features, reading becomes easier, more engaging, and far more likely to become a long-term habit.

The key is to experiment with customization options until your e-reader feels like an extension of your reading self---a device that not only delivers stories but actively supports your lifelong reading journey.
